Output 52d045806da70d0b507a781b480321b397190911867aa4304b8561876e55891e:0

value
739287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38f7d26b9fa23b5b130fe126b1a8d3d6a275944 OP_EQUAL
address
3NSFCsTtgCKFnnnQSjNEbFwZFdfduUdGXq
transaction
52d045806da70d0b507a781b480321b397190911867aa4304b8561876e55891e
spent
true